The Arenas Case: A Recap

The core of the matter: Arenas has been arrested and charged with organizing illegal high-stakes poker games. The accusation involves Arenas and five other individuals, accused of operating an unlawful gambling ring. Arenas pleaded not guilty and was released after posting bail. If convicted, Arenas could face a significant prison sentence. This isn’t Arenas’s first brush with controversy; his past includes a suspension for bringing firearms into the Washington Wizards’ locker room following an argument related to a card game.

The Rising Tide of Sports and Gambling

The recent legalization of sports betting in various states has created a new ecosystem. Increased accessibility has led to greater public interest in gambling, increasing potential risk factors. While this creates new revenue streams for leagues and teams, it also puts pressure on athletes to maintain ethical standards. The Arenas case underscores the need for stringent regulations and education within professional sports.

The Future: Trends in Sports Ethics and Gambling

Several trends are shaping the future landscape of sports ethics and gambling. These include:

  • Increased Scrutiny: Sports organizations and regulatory bodies are stepping up their investigation and enforcement efforts. Expect more audits and monitoring tools.
  • Technological Advancements: Artificial intelligence (AI) is already used to detect suspicious betting patterns. Expect further developments.
  • Player Education: More comprehensive programs will be implemented to inform athletes about the risks and responsibilities that come with betting and any association to illegal activities.

FAQ: Common Questions About Sports and Gambling

What are the main risks for athletes involved in gambling?

Risk of legal penalties, damage to reputation, potential for match-fixing, and financial instability are a few of the primary risks.

How can leagues protect the integrity of games?

Monitoring betting patterns, educating players, implementing strict policies, and collaborating with law enforcement are key elements.

What role does technology play?

AI and data analytics are used to detect suspicious betting activities, improving the ability to prevent match-fixing and fraud.

Are there any positive aspects associated with legalized sports betting?

It can create new revenue streams for teams and leagues, and can promote transparency and regulation.
